package org.onap.dcaegen2.services.prh.controllers;

import io.swagger.annotations.Api;
import io.swagger.annotations.ApiOperation;
import org.onap.dcaegen2.services.prh.tasks.ScheduledTasks;
import org.slf4j.Logger;
import org.slf4j.LoggerFactory;
import org.springframework.beans.factory.annotation.Autowired;
import org.springframework.http.HttpStatus;
import org.springframework.http.ResponseEntity;
import org.springframework.scheduling.TaskScheduler;
import org.springframework.web.bind.annotation.RequestMapping;
import org.springframework.web.bind.annotation.RequestMethod;
import org.springframework.web.bind.annotation.RestController;
import reactor.core.publisher.Mono;

import java.util.ArrayList;
import java.util.List;
import java.util.concurrent.ScheduledFuture;

/**
 * @author <a href="mailto:przemyslaw.wasala@nokia.com">Przemysław Wąsala</a> on 4/5/18
 */
@RestController
@Api(value = "ScheduleController", description = "Schedule Controller")
public class ScheduleController {

    private static final Logger logger = LoggerFactory.getLogger(ScheduleController.class);
    private static final int SCHEDULING_DELAY = 20000;
    private static volatile List<ScheduledFuture> scheduledFutureList = new ArrayList<>();

    private final TaskScheduler taskScheduler;
    private final ScheduledTasks scheduledTask;


    @Autowired
    public ScheduleController(TaskScheduler taskScheduler, ScheduledTasks scheduledTask) {
        this.taskScheduler = taskScheduler;
        this.scheduledTask = scheduledTask;
    }

    @RequestMapping(value = "start", method = RequestMethod.GET)
    @ApiOperation(value = "Start scheduling worker request")
    public Mono<ResponseEntity<String>> startTasks() {
        logger.trace("Receiving start scheduling worker request");
        return Mono.fromSupplier(this::tryToStartTask).map(this::createStartTaskResponse);
    }

    @RequestMapping(value = "stopPrh", method = RequestMethod.GET)
    @ApiOperation(value = "Receiving stop scheduling worker request")
    public Mono<ResponseEntity<String>> stopTask() {
        logger.trace("Receiving stop scheduling worker request");
        return getResponseFromCancellationOfTasks();
    }

    @ApiOperation(value = "Get response on stopping task execution")
    private synchronized Mono<ResponseEntity<String>> getResponseFromCancellationOfTasks() {
        scheduledFutureList.forEach(x -> x.cancel(false));
        scheduledFutureList.clear();
        return Mono.defer(() ->
            Mono.just(new ResponseEntity<>("PRH Service has already been stopped!", HttpStatus.CREATED))
        );
    }

    @ApiOperation(value = "Start task if possible")
    private synchronized boolean tryToStartTask() {
        if (scheduledFutureList.isEmpty()) {
            scheduledFutureList.add(taskScheduler
                .scheduleWithFixedDelay(scheduledTask::scheduleMainPrhEventTask, SCHEDULING_DELAY));
            return true;
        } else {
            return false;
        }

    }

    @ApiOperation(value = "Sends success or error response on starting task execution")
    private ResponseEntity<String> createStartTaskResponse(boolean wasScheduled) {
        if (wasScheduled) {
            return new ResponseEntity<>("PRH Service has been started!", HttpStatus.CREATED);
        } else {
            return new ResponseEntity<>("PRH Service is still running!", HttpStatus.NOT_ACCEPTABLE);
        }
    }
}
